Transaction 59a5ef8fd731d65b675cec31c011f340a033bcdfba3714e2a183ddb5c7d9fa6d
1 Input
1 Output
-
59a5ef8fd731d65b675cec31c011f340a033bcdfba3714e2a183ddb5c7d9fa6d:0
- value
- 1242673
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 28e700d3cd56cd00aea473a52123879af2c511aa OP_EQUAL
- address
- 35RHgbvQvn3qu99DuaVfKD1Qzor4zFotp3